Depth 2Parent ID: CD8F32F975374E53BA697AB257E4345BStandard set: §113.50. Ethnic Studies: Mexican American Studies

Original statement

explain the significance of the following events as turning points relevant to Mexican American history: U.S. entry into World War II, Bracero Program, Longoria Affair, Operation Wetback, Hernández v. Texas, Brown v. Board of Education, Civil Rights Act of 1964, Voting Rights Act of 1965, Farmworkers strike and boycott, and establishment of La Raza Unida Party;
